Danish 19th Century Painted Refectory Table

  • H: 78 cm (30 11/16")
  • W: 261 cm (102 3/4")
  • D: 111 cm (43 11/16")

Fantastic late 19th Century refectory table in its original folk art decoration. 

The top with foliate scenes of birds in foliage with vines and bunches of fruit on an ochre background with a darker border and original blue bole showing underneath.

The base with a shallow frieze all around raised on substantial square legs with an H stretcher, all decorated in ochre with maroon lines.

A spectacular and rare item with wonderful colours and details. Circa 1880.
